Что такое CDN и зачем требуются системы распространения содержимого
Что такое CDN и зачем требуются системы распространения содержимого

Что такое CDN и зачем требуются системы распространения содержимого

CDN является собой территориально рассредоточенную структуру для оперативной распространения веб-контента юзерам. Сеть включает из серверов, расположенных в многочисленных локациях мира. Основная задача CDN заключается в минимизации периода подгрузки веб-страниц, изображений и видеофайлов. Система пересылает данные с ближайшего географического пункта, минимизируя дистанцию между аппаратом пин ап зеркало клиента и первоисточником информации.

Задача производительности открытия порталов

Быстродействие загрузки веб-ресурсов сказывается на пользовательский восприятие и коммерческие результаты бизнеса. Замедленная отдача материалов наращивает коэффициент отказов и снижает конверсию. Посетители требуют быстрой открытия страниц пин ап, задержка в несколько секунд вызывает отрицательную реакцию.

Географическое промежуток между узлом и посетителем порождает физические ограничения отправки информации. Вызов от юзера из Азии к серверу в Европе преодолевает тысячи километров, повышая задержку. Каждый маршрутизатор на направлении следования пакетов привносит миллисекунды паузы.

Высокая нагрузка на одиночный сервер тормозит обработку запросов всех посетителей. Пиковые периоды порождают очереди вызовов, которые машина не успевает выполнять. Недостаточная пропускная способность соединения становится критичным звеном при транспортировке мультимедийного контента.

Современные веб-страницы содержат массу составляющих: картинки, видео, скрипты и таблицы стилей. Общий размер загружаемых документов pin up доходит нескольких мегабайт. Мобильные аппараты чувствительны к трудностям производительности из-за изменчивости мобильных каналов.

Как функционирует система распространения содержимого

Система распространения контента функционирует по принципу территориального размещения копий данных между серверами. Провайдер CDN размещает узлы присутствия в разных областях, создавая всемирную систему. Когда юзер обращается веб-страницу, система выявляет ближний к нему машину.

DNS-маршрутизация отправляет обращение к оптимальному серверу на базе пространственного местонахождения посетителя. Системы исследуют загруженность машин, доступность линий и качество связи. Платформа назначает пункт с минимальным сроком ответа.

Пограничный узел контролирует существование вызываемого данных в региональном репозитории. Если копия присутствует и актуальна, узел отправляет сведения клиенту. Отсутствие файла пин ап казино инициирует запрос к первоисточнику для загрузки исходника.

Полученный контент размещается на периферийном сервере для дальнейших вызовов. Последующие посетители из области извлекают данные из локального кэша без вызова к основному машине. Процесс копирования синхронизирует материал между пунктами присутствия. Актуализация файлов вызывает очистку старых копий в рассредоточенной структуре.

Главные компоненты CDN-инфраструктуры

Инфраструктура системы распространения содержимого состоит из связанных программных составляющих. Каждый элемент реализует особые функции пин ап в процессе транспортировки информации клиентам.

  1. Краевые машины находятся пространственно близко к финальным юзерам. Серверы сберегают записанные дубликаты материалов и обрабатывают приходящие вызовы. Распределение машин по континентам сокращает реальное расстояние транспортировки информации.
  2. Основной сервер хранит оригинальные версии всех данных веб-ресурса. Пограничные серверы взывают к источнику при нехватке материалов в локальном кэше. Главное сервер обеспечивает свежесть сведений в рассредоточенной структуре.
  3. Система управления контентом координирует деятельность всех пунктов инфраструктуры. Система контролирует статус машин, распределяет нагрузку и управляет записью. Административная консоль даёт конфигурировать правила обработки документов.
  4. Балансировщики нагрузки рассредоточивают входящий поток между свободными машинами. Механизмы анализируют загруженность серверов и переадресуют вызовы к менее разгруженным узлам. Система предотвращает переполнение при стремительном увеличении посещаемости.

Сохранение данных на рассредоточенных машинах

Кэширование представляет собой запись реплик данных на пространственно рассредоточенных серверах. Система позволяет содержать неизменный материал поблизости к пользователям, сокращая время доставки. Пограничные узлы создают местные реплики изображений, роликов, таблиц стилей и скриптов.

Стратегии кэширования задают условия хранения разных категорий контента. Статические документы сохраняются на продолжительный промежуток, поскольку редко модифицируются. Динамический материал предполагает регулярного модификации или исключения из кэша. Настройки периода жизни сказываются на соотношение между свежестью и быстродействием передачи.

Система инвалидации устраняет неактуальные копии данных из распределённого кэша. При актуализации содержимого пин ап казино платформа высылает уведомления пограничным серверам о необходимости обновления. Система аннулирования обеспечивает выравнивание сведений между узлами присутствия.

Заголовки HTTP контролируют поведением сохранения на разных уровнях инфраструктуры. Директивы Cache-Control указывают принципы записи и актуализации файлов. Параметры ETag обеспечивают проверять актуальность материалов без целиком подгрузки. Выборочные запросы уменьшают отправку сведений при нехватке правок.

Как CDN сокращает загрузку на центральный сервер

Рассредоточение вызовов между пограничными серверами разгружает исходный машину от выполнения дублирующихся вызовов. Основная масса вызовов к неизменному содержимому выполняются местными пунктами без привлечения исходного машины. Главная машина выполняет лишь особые запросы и изменяемый содержимое.

Сохранение постоянных ресурсов устраняет нужду многократной передачи одинаковых данных. Изображения, ролики и таблицы стилей загружаются с исходного машины единожды, затем предоставляются из кэша. Снижение обращений к основному серверу высвобождает процессорные возможности для трудных процессов.

Пропускная мощность соединения исходного сервера потребляется эффективнее при использовании CDN. Передача мультимедийного материалов осуществляется через распределённую структуру серверов. Исходный узел передаёт информацию только на точки присутствия, а не каждому клиенту.

Территориальное распределение нагруженности предотвращает переполнение центрального узла в промежутки высокой активности. Максимальные нагруженности разделяются между узлами в различных зонах. Надёжность системы pin up повышается благодаря копированию функций между независимыми пунктами.

Оборона от переполнений и DDoS-атак

Система доставки материалов предоставляет безопасность веб-ресурсов от рассредоточенных атак типа отказ в обслуживании. Пространственное рассредоточение машин даёт поглощать огромные количества вредоносного потока без воздействия на работоспособность. Злонамеренные вызовы распределяются между множеством узлов вместо сосредоточения на одном узле.

Очистка потока на этапе краевых узлов останавливает сомнительные вызовы до прибытия центрального узла. Платформы оценивают паттерны активности и выявляют подозрительную деятельность. Алгоритмы машинного обучения определяют характеристики автоматизированных нападений и ботнетов. Блокировка вредоносных IP-адресов осуществляется автономно.

Ограничение темпа запросов пин ап казино предотвращает перегрузку от отдельного источника. Система rate limiting определяет максимальное число вызовов с отправителя за промежуток. Превышение ограничения вызывает к промежуточной отсечению отправителя.

Запасная ёмкость рассредоточенной структуры обеспечивает справляться с неожиданными всплесками легитимного объёма. Масштабируемость системы обеспечивает исполнение возросшего количества запросов без ухудшения эффективности. Автоматическое переназначение загрузки компенсирует отказ отдельных машин при атаках.

Плюсы и недостатки CDN

Задействование сети передачи материалов даёт множество достоинств для хозяев веб-ресурсов. Технология выполняет важнейшие проблемы быстродействия пин ап и доступности.

  • Ускорение подгрузки сайтов повышает удовлетворённость юзеров и оптимизирует активностные факторы. Снижение периода отклика благоприятно сказывается на продажи и финансовые показатели.
  • Сокращение нагруженности на центральный машину сохраняет системные мощности и траты на структуру. Улучшение пропускной способности канала сокращает затраты на объём.
  • Увеличение надёжности обеспечивает функционирование веб-ресурса при отказах отдельных серверов. Пространственное копирование защищает от местных технических сбоев.
  • Оборона от DDoS-атак предотвращает неработоспособность ресурса при вредоносных действиях. Рассредоточенная архитектура принимает вредоносный трафик без влияния на легитимных пользователей.

Недостатки методики нуждаются рассмотрения при разработке установки. Цена предложений операторов может быть существенной для инициатив с огромными количествами трафика. Настройка записи переменного контента нуждается усилий программистов. Зависимость от внешнего поставщика порождает опасности при системных неполадках.

Где задействуются системы распространения материалов

Системы передачи контента находят использование в разных областях онлайн индустрии. Система стала нормой для предприятий, функционирующих с большими количествами потока.

Платформы трансляционного видео применяют CDN для доставки содержимого миллионам зрителей одновременно. Платформы онлайн-кинотеатров обеспечивают проигрывание клипов без буферизации. Рассредоточенная архитектура обрабатывает с пиковыми загрузками во момент выходов популярных картин.

Интернет-магазины задействуют CDN для разгона открытия перечней товаров и картинок продукции. Скоростная выдача содержимого критична для превращения клиентов в заказчиков. Задержки при просмотре предметов приводят к снижению реализации.

Медийные порталы задействуют рассредоточенную систему для выполнения пиков трафика при публикации значимых статей. Сеть гарантирует работоспособность ресурса при резком росте объёма аудитории. Изображения и видеоматериалы скачиваются быстро независимо от пространственного местонахождения зрителей.

Игровые системы доставляют апдейты через CDN миллионам пользователей. Рассредоточение данных установки pin up выполняется результативнее через географически близкие машины. Деловые порталы и учебные сервисы используют технологию для всемирного присутствия.

Leave a Reply

Your email address will not be published. Required fields are marked *